In order to better control the climate in the barn, it is crucial for the farmer to audit the farm at certain critical hours when ventilation, heating, etc. needs to be adjusted.
Critical hours in which environmental conditions (temperature, relative humidity, etc.) fluctuate are different in every season of the year.
The physical presence of the farmer or operator is very important to assess barn conditions and the chicken behavior, that affect the welfare of the flock.
At periods of high temperature fluctuation, it is important that the farmer is be present in the farm during early morning and midday, to adjust ventilation if needed.
